No such thing as 'uncomplicated bereavement' for patients in rehabilitation

NIEMEIER JP; BURNETT DM
DISABIL REHABIL , 2001, vol. 23, n° 15, p. 645-653
Doc n°: 101953
Localisation : Documentation IRR
Descripteurs : HD - ORGANISATION DE LA REEDUCATION - READAPTATION

This review aims to : discuss the reasons for the limited focus in the literature on the loss experiences of patients in rehabilitation, highlight the importance of increasing our understanding of the loss reactions of these patients, and offer suggestions for appropriate incorporation of bereavement issues into clinical practice and research.
